Woman shot, suspect taken into custody

CANDLER, N.C. (828newsNOW) — A suspect has been taken into custody after a woman was shot Tuesday night in Candler.

When Buncombe County Sheriff’s Office deputies responded to a call at 162 Marathon Lane in Candler about 8:30 p.m., they found a woman with a gunshot wound. The woman, who was conscious, alert and able to talk with deputies, was taken to Mission Hospital with what appeared to be non-life-threatening injuries, the Buncombe County Sheriff’s Office said in a news release.

A man in the home was arrested and taken into custody.

Lee Burgess Wheeler, 64, has been charged with assault with a deadly weapon with intent to kill. He is being held in the Buncombe County Detention Facility under no bond.
